Each year the Juniper Institute for Young Writers invites high school teachers, principals, and guidance counselors to nominate promising young writers to apply for regular admission to the Institute or, in the case of need, to apply for an Institute scholarship. The following high schools and teachers have supported young writers by nominating them and/or encouraging them to apply:
